Sautéed Garlic Butter Chicken Bites with Fresh Herbs

These Sautéed Garlic Butter Chicken Bites with Fresh Herbs are a delightful dish that combines tender chicken with the rich taste of butter, garlic, and fresh herbs. Ingredients
- 20 oz (1 ¼ lb) boneless, skinless chicken breasts
- 2 tbsp all-purpose flour
- ½ tsp dried oregano
- ½ tsp dried basil
- ½ tsp paprika
- ½ tsp salt
- Freshly ground pepper to taste
- 1 tbsp olive oil
- 3 tbsp unsalted butter
- 3 garlic cloves, minced
- 2 tbsp parsley, freshly chopped
Optional Substitutions:
- For a gluten-free option, use almond flour or a gluten-free flour blend instead of all-purpose flour. This might slightly alter the texture, making the coating less crispy but still delicious.
- For a dairy-free version, you can substitute butter with a plant-based alternative like margarine or olive oil spread, which will change the flavor profile slightly but still maintain richness.
Instructions
- Prepare the Chicken: Begin by drying the chicken breasts with a paper towel, ensuring they are free of excess moisture. Cut them into 1-inch pieces for even cooking.
- Season the Chicken: Place the chicken pieces in a bowl. Sprinkle them with flour, oregano, basil, paprika, salt, and freshly ground pepper. Toss the chicken until all the pieces are evenly coated with the flour and spices.
- Sauté the Chicken: Heat a large cast iron skillet over medium-high heat. Add the olive oil and 1 tablespoon of butter. Once the oil is hot and the butter has melted, carefully add the chicken pieces in a single layer.
- Cook the Chicken: Let the chicken cook undisturbed for about 3 minutes to develop a golden-brown crust. Flip the pieces over and cook for an additional 2 minutes.
- Add the Garlic and Herbs: Lower the heat slightly and add the remaining butter to the skillet, along with the minced garlic and freshly chopped parsley. Cook for one more minute, stirring to ensure the chicken is fully coated and the garlic is fragrant.
- Serve: Once the chicken is fully cooked, remove it from the heat and serve immediately. Enjoy your flavorful and juicy Garlic Butter Chicken Bites!
Notes
Ensure your chicken is perfectly sautéed: Make sure your skillet is hot before adding the chicken. This step is crucial for achieving that beautiful golden-brown crust that adds both texture and flavor.
Don’t overcrowd the pan: Cooking the chicken in a single layer ensures even cooking and prevents steaming, which can make the chicken soggy instead of crispy.
Customize the flavors: Feel free to experiment with other herbs or spices based on your preferences. Adding a pinch of red pepper flakes can introduce a bit of heat, while a squeeze of fresh lemon juice at the end can brighten up the dish.
